Monthly Cost of Living
😐A single person spends $505 per month in Kumasi vs $289 in Ujjain, rent included.
😐A couple spends around $845 per month in Kumasi vs $456 in Ujjain, rent included.
😐A family of three spends $1,185 per month in Kumasi vs $623 in Ujjain, rent included.
😐Kumasi costs about 75% more than Ujjain,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.
📊Both Kumasi and Ujjain are more affordable than the global median – Kumasi63% lower, Ujjain79% lower.

Cost Breakdown
💰Salaries run about 27% higher in Kumasi,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$36.00 in Kumasi versus $8.00 in Ujjain.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$171 vs $85.0 – making Ujjain the more affordable choice for daily food spending.
